Calcium Fluoride Crystal is often a clear product that is made of calcium and fluoride ions arranged in a crystal lattice construction. It's the chemical formulation CaF2 and is commonly located in mother nature being a mineral named fluorite. Calcium Fluoride Crystal incorporates a cubic crystal construction and is frequently utilised like a lens material in optical more info equipment resulting from its minimal refractive index and higher transmission from the ultraviolet, visible, and infrared areas of your electromagnetic spectrum.
